Worcester nonprofit Abby’s House has announced a series of community events and initiatives to commemorate its 50th anniversary. The organization, which provides shelter, housing, and advocacy for women and children, is launching a monthlong campaign this March and will host a formal anniversary gala on May 29, 2026.
Five Decades of Community Support
Founded in 1976 by Annette Rafferty and a group of local volunteers, Abby’s House opened as one of the first shelters for women in the United States. The organization began with a nine-bed overnight shelter at 23 Crown St. to address a lack of safe housing options for women in Worcester.
Today, the nonprofit has expanded its footprint to include 79 units of affordable, supportive housing across several properties, including its main facility at 52 High St., which was formerly the St. Joseph’s Home for Working Girls. Over its 50-year history, Abby’s House reports it has served more than 16,000 women and children.
Women’s History Month Initiative

For March 2026, the organization has transitioned its annual International Women’s Day campaign into a full month of recognition. The Give to Gain initiative allows community members to purchase donation postcards that feature two removable wallet cards.
The program is designed to create a “ripple effect” of support:
- One card is intended for the recipient to keep.
- The second card is designed to be passed on to another woman to encourage continued recognition and support.
The theme honors the legacy of figures like Abby Kelley Foster, the Worcester abolitionist and suffragist for whom the organization is named, while focusing on contemporary support for women navigating housing instability.
50th Anniversary Gala Details

The milestone celebration will culminate in the 50th Anniversary Gala held at the Hogan Center at the College of the Holy Cross on Friday, May 29, 2026.
The evening’s itinerary includes:
- Art Stroll and Online Auction: Featuring works and items curated for the anniversary.
- Thrift Fashion Show: Highlighting items from the Abby’s House Thrift Shop, which provides low-cost clothing to the public and free vouchers to women in need.
- Formal Program: Including a seated dinner and featured speakers who will reflect on the organization’s growth since 1976.
